Picking the Right Trees and Shrubs for Your Climate
Creating a thriving landscape starts with selecting trees and shrubs that can flourish in your specific climate. A crucial step is identifying your region's hardiness level. This reveals the average minimum winter temperatures your plants can withstand. Check a reliable online resource or regional nursery for detailed knowledge about your hardiness zone.
- Next, consider the amount of sunlight your garden receives. Opt for trees and shrubs that are suited to full sun, partial shade, or full shade conditions.
- Soil type is also crucial. Determine if your soil is sandy and adjust your plant selections accordingly.
- Lastly, think about the overall look you want to achieve.
By meticulously considering these factors, you can effectively cultivate a beautiful landscape that will cherish for generations to come.
Incorporate Ferns into Your Garden Design
Ferns add a touch of mystery and vintage charm to any garden design. These low-maintenance plants thrive in filtered sunlight, making them {ideal for|perfect for shady gardens or as decorative elements in mixed borders. Ferns offer a diverse selection of sizes and textures, from the delicate fronds of maidenhair ferns to the robust sword ferns. Consider arranging ferns beside streams for a touch of natural beauty. With their striking silhouettes, ferns transform your outdoor space.
- Select ferns that match the style of your garden.
- Plant ferns in masses for a strong visual impact.
- Use ferns to create depth for a more interesting and layered garden design.
